In the following week Raven and the kids became good friends. She showed them another entrance to the cave on the other side of the cliff, facing inland, where she parked her hover-car. She told the kids she thought the cave must have been used by refugees during the war, and the path out to the rocks must have been used by people watching for skyships. Raven was always happy, and never seemed to get mad, even when Arthur’s robot bug ran onto her arm one day. Samantha was angry that Arthur would let one of his robots run off like that, but Raven just handed the robot back like it was nothing.

Raven liked the kids too, and took them for rides in her sub. They explored the underwater cliffs, and trenches, seeing many strange types of fish and crabs and other sea life. Goro named each type of sea creature they came across, and talked on and on about the ocean and the life in it. Fortunately for Goro, Raven was always interested in exploring the coast in her sub. She even taught them how to pilot the sub, and soon they could pilot it without any help. It was a lot of fun. One day Raven gave Goro a pile of plazper books on marine-biology...
